Apollo 13
Jim Lovell, Jeffrey Kluger
In April 1970, during the Apollo 13 mission to the moon, an oxygen tank explosion on board the spacecraft left three astronauts—Jim Lovell, Jack Swigert, and Fred Haise—stranded in space. Originally published as 'Lost Moon,' this is the definitive account of that mission, detailing the harrowing struggle of the crew and the ground-based mission control team as they worked against time and impossible odds to bring the crippled spacecraft safely back to Earth. It is a story of incredible courage, technical ingenuity, and the triumph of the human spirit in the face of near-certain disaster.
